Geocache Description:

This is a hike straight up a former ski trail.

This site was a ski area from 1939 until 1996, as chronicled here. Now it is a kickin' sledding hill. If there's snow on the ground, be sure to bring skis or a sled to make a quick escape after finding the cache.

Parking is at Jericho Hill Recreation Area on Brigham Street: N42 19.753 W71 33.530

The cache is in a standard ammo can in the woods beyond the ski trails. There are no discernable trails, but the woods are very sparse. You can easily avoid the few dense patches.
